System.Web.Mvc.T4Extensions.AddRouteValues C# (CSharp) Method

AddRouteValues() public static method

public static AddRouteValues ( this result, RouteValueDictionary routeValues ) : System.Web.Mvc.ActionResult
result this
routeValues RouteValueDictionary
return System.Web.Mvc.ActionResult
        public static ActionResult AddRouteValues(this ActionResult result, RouteValueDictionary routeValues) {
            RouteValueDictionary currentRouteValues = result.GetRouteValueDictionary();

            // Add all the extra values
            foreach (var pair in routeValues) {
                currentRouteValues.Add(pair.Key, pair.Value);
            }

            return result;
        }

Same methods

T4Extensions::AddRouteValues ( this result, System nameValueCollection ) : System.Web.Mvc.ActionResult
T4Extensions::AddRouteValues ( this result, object routeValues ) : System.Web.Mvc.ActionResult

Usage Example

Example #1
0
 public static TActionResult AddRouteValues <TActionResult>(this TActionResult result, NameValueCollection nameValueCollection) where TActionResult : ActionResult
 {
     return((TActionResult)T4Extensions.AddRouteValues(result, nameValueCollection));
 }
All Usage Examples Of System.Web.Mvc.T4Extensions::AddRouteValues